An established, highly regarded professional services firm is seeking a high‐calibre Corporate Tax leader to join the business in a pivotal succession capacity as part of its long‐term leadership planning. This is a business‐critical hire, identified as the future successor to the current Head of Corporate Tax. The appointment is designed for an ambitious Director or exceptional Associate Director who can step into a senior leadership role now, while developing into the broader Head of Corporate Tax position over time.
Opportunity
- This role offers a rare chance to join a successful and growing Corporate Tax function with a clearly defined progression path toward leading the department.
- Take on significant responsibility for the day‐to‐day running of the Corporate Tax function.
- Lead, manage and develop the Corporate Tax team.
- Drive operational excellence, team structure and performance.
- Play a key role in strategic planning and future growth.
- Complement existing leadership by strengthening team management and operational oversight.
- Position themselves as the natural long‐term successor to lead the function.
Ideal Profile
- Currently operating at Director level, or a strong Associate Director ready to step up.
- Deep Corporate Tax technical expertise.
- Proven team leadership and people management capability.
- Strong operational skillset with the ability to run a function effectively.
- Strategic enough to grow into a Head of Department role over time.
- Commercially aware, ambitious and capable of leading from the front.
